Output d25d56ee7ac4ab95cf8ad4ee08afce3b74f462a509250a23b6daa6003227f305:0

value
11623659
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4130f530a7877ff8f2e331fb5c99d435d365cd1 OP_EQUAL
address
MRmuWLAk4KTK5wbAFACLzCKrVEvzegG14D
transaction
d25d56ee7ac4ab95cf8ad4ee08afce3b74f462a509250a23b6daa6003227f305
spent
true